Output 32e840d9576d1809fdcf90d437b3126c64bbf135814075c97a8395e3de23eecf:43

value
2612548
script pubkey
OP_0 OP_PUSHBYTES_32 0172e046c5367fab63c62334f7872f6bf51a31e7a94d5f8d741922cd454ca06e
address
bc1qq9ewq3k9xel6kc7xyv600pe0d0635v0849x4lrt5ry3v632v5phq54pthg
transaction
32e840d9576d1809fdcf90d437b3126c64bbf135814075c97a8395e3de23eecf
spent
true